  • great video again man! i was wondering, did you bring a laptop with you on your travels or how are you editing your videos? i'm heading out to south east asia for 6 weeks this summer and debating whether to carry a laptop around with me or not haha

  • @ad84 Yes, I've been using a laptop to edit and upload all my videos. It has also been extremely helpful for booking hostels and doing research on the internet - most of the places I've stayed at have had wi-fi connections available.

  • @ResetLiveGrow thanks for replying! were you not worried about someone stealing your laptop though? also what kind of a laptop do you have? i'm thinking of maybe buying a slim portable one since my one is basically one heavy brick lol

  • @ad84 No, I wasn't too worried about someone stealing my laptop - as long as you keep an eye on it or lock it up in a secure place while you're out, you shouldn't have any problems. Just don't be careless and leave it unattended! I originally wanted to bring a small netbook, but I quickly realized that they aren't really powerful enough to do the video editing that I need to do. So I ended up getting a macbook pro - it's a bit big, but it does an amazing job.
